Revision a5170a8249d01e4e9cf5890b49ff6623637df09b authored by erbsland-dev on 10 September 2024, 19:24:59 UTC, committed by Tomas Mraz on 13 September 2024, 08:13:16 UTC
Related to #8331 Addressing found issues by adding specific error messages to improve feedback when tag length checks fail for the `EVP_CTRL_AEAD_SET_TAG` parameter in the AES-OCB algorithm. - Added PROV_R_INVALID_TAG_LENGTH error to indicate when the current tag length exceeds the maximum tag length of the algorithm. - Added `PROV_R_INVALID_TAG_LENGTH` error to indicate when the current tag length in the context does not match a custom tag length provided as a parameter. - Added `ERR_R_PASSED_INVALID_ARGUMENT` error to handle cases where an invalid pointer is passed in encryption mode. Reviewed-by: Paul Dale <ppzgs1@gmail.com> Reviewed-by: Tomas Mraz <tomas@openssl.org> (Merged from https://github.com/openssl/openssl/pull/25425) (cherry picked from commit 645edf50f0274448174d9739543bf01b1708b2f5)
